采用固相萃取法(SPE)对中华绒螯蟹性腺脂质中的甘油三酯和磷脂进行分离纯化,采用棒状薄层色谱仪(TLC/FID)对纯化得到的脂质成分进行纯度鉴定,用气相色谱仪(GC)分别对蒸制前后的中华绒螯蟹性腺脂质中甘油三酯和磷脂的脂肪酸组成与变化进行分析。研究表明:纯化得到的甘油三酯纯度为98.29%,磷脂纯度为98.40%。雄蟹性腺中甘油三酯、磷脂含量分别为36.54%,1.99%;雌蟹性腺中分别为22.13%,4.71%;蒸制后甘油三酯、磷脂含量均有下降,且磷脂含量呈显著性下降。蒸制后性腺甘油三酯的脂肪酸含量变化不大,而磷脂的脂肪酸含量明显降低,特别是磷脂中一些多不饱和脂肪酸如C_(18:2n6c)、C_(18:3n3)、C_(20:4n6)、C_(20:5n3(和C_(22:6n3)呈极显著性下降,与蟹中醛类等关键挥发物质的形成呈正相关性。本结果为解析河蟹脂类来源关键香气物质的形成机制提供科学依据。
Solid phase extraction (SPE) was used to separate and purify triglycerides and phospholipids from the gonad lipids of Eriocheir sinensis. The purified lipids were identified by TLC / FID, Gas chromatograph (GC) were used to analyze the fatty acid composition and changes of triglycerides and phospholipids in gonad lipids of Eriocheir sinensis before and after steaming. Studies have shown that: purified triglyceride purity of 98.29%, phospholipid purity of 98.40%. The content of triglyceride and phospholipid in male gonads was 36.54% and 1.99% respectively, while in male and female gonads they were 22.13% and 4.71% respectively. The content of triglyceride and phospholipid declined after steamed, and the phospholipid content decreased significantly . After steaming, the content of fatty acid in gonad triglyceride changed little, but the content of fatty acid in phospholipid decreased obviously, especially some polyunsaturated fatty acids such as C_ (18: 2n6c), C_ (18: 3n3) and C_ (20: 4n6), C_ (20: 5n3) and C_ (22: 6n3) showed a very significant decrease, which was positively correlated with the formation of key volatile compounds such as aldehydes in crabs.
